Gemma Bissix set to leave

Fri 23 May 2008

It's been announced that Gemma will leave the show later this year.

Gemma , 24, first joined EastEnders in 1993, departing five years later for pastures new. Following an award-winning stint in Hollyoaks, she rejoined the show in February 2008, when her character, Clare Bates landed back on Albert Square with a bump, having been flung from a passing car.

Clare

With money her motivation, she initially set her sights on the business empire of Ian Beale , before investing in upwardly mobile Bradley Branning . But her scheming looks set to go too far, and she's soon forced out of Walford.

Of her time back on the Square, Gemma says: "I've had a great time at EastEnders and I have loved having the chance to play Clare again. I'm looking forward to trying new things."
